What is a group of hippopotamuses called?

A group of hippopotamuses is called a bloat. Other accepted terms include a pod, a herd.

Are there other names for a group of hippopotamuses?

Yes — besides a “bloat,” you may see “pod”, “herd”. Collective nouns often have several historic or regional variants.
